Celebrating the magic of cinema this weekend, Sony Entertainment Television’s dance reality show India’s Best Dancer 3 will feature a special guest in their ‘Cinema ke 110 Saal, Bemisaal’ special episode. We had earlier reported how Farah Khan would be visiting the show as a special guest judge to add to the ‘shaandar’ celebrations The choreographer, who has been an integral part of Indian cinema over the years, was recently seen recreating the iconic dance number ‘Chaiyya Chaiyya’ from the Shah Rukh Khan, Manisha Koirala starrer Dil Se (1998) during the show.

Norbu Tamang and Tushar Shetty will be seen performing to a medley of songs as a tribute to Farah Khan, including the legendary song, ‘Chaiyya Chaiyya’. After their performance, Geeta Kapur gave a sweet surprise to her mentor, Farah Khan by inviting the original dancers of the song ‘Chaiyya Chaiyya’ to celebrate 25 years of the iconic song. The rendezvous left Farah Khan overwhelmed who expressed gratitude towards the dancers adding, “I attribute my success to these individuals, I am sitting here because of them. At every step, every song of my career, one of them has come and pushed me to do my best. A choreographer is nothing without their assistants and their dancers. I am truly grateful to them.”

Sources present on the set revealed that the best part of the fun performance was to see Farah Khan dance on stage and performing the iconic hook step of the Sukhwinder song along with her team.

‘Chaiyya Chaiyya’ was composed by AR Rahman with lyrics written by Gulzar. The song was originally picturized on Shah Rukh Khan and Malaika Arora, with the duo dancing atop a train with several background dancers. The song is a part of the film Dil Se that also marked the debut of Preity Zinta and was directed by Mani Ratnam.
